MUMBAI/NEW DELHI (Reuters) - Police broke up clashes between rival groups of voters in a key eastern state on Monday as some of India's richest families and Bollywood stars also cast their ballots in Mumbai during the fourth phase of a massive, staggered general election.
In West Bengal, a populous eastern state crucial for Prime Minister Narendra Modi's re-election bid, supporters of his Hindu nationalist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) clashed with others from the regional Trinamool Congress, police said.
